Analysis
In 2100, number of people living in the capital city in Bosnia and Herzegovina stood at 167,034 people. That is the lowest value across all 17 years on record.
The figure is down 6.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, number of people living in the capital city in Bosnia and Herzegovina peaked at 259,128 people in 2020 and was at its lowest, 167,034 people, in 2100.
Bosnia and Herzegovina ranks 169th of 191 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 17 years of available data.

About this data
Projected total number of people living in the country's capital city. City boundaries are defined using a consistent global approach based on satellite imagery and population data.
